The US launched an attack on Iran's critical island. In a statement, US President Donald Trump announced that they have hit Iran's Hark Island.

THEY STRUCK A CRITICAL POINT

Trump, who stated that he gave the order to strike the island, claimed that they "completely destroyed the military targets on Hark Island, which is the apple of Iran's eye."

Trump noted that they did not strike the oil infrastructure on the island, but he would reconsider this decision if safe passage for ships through the Strait of Hormuz is not allowed.

"IRAN WILL NEVER HAVE NUCLEAR WEAPONS"

Calling on the Iranian army to lay down their arms, Trump stated, "Iran will never have nuclear weapons. They will not have the capability to threaten the US, the Middle East, or the world."

It is known that Hark Island is located about 30 kilometers off the Iranian mainland and that approximately 90% of Iran's oil exports are carried out from there.

US-ISRAEL ATTACKS ON IRAN

Israel and the US launched a military attack on Iran on February 28 while negotiations were ongoing between the Tehran and Washington administrations.

Iran responded with attacks on targets it identified in several regional countries, including Qatar, the United Arab Emirates (UAE), and Bahrain, where US bases are located, in addition to Israel.

In the US-Israel attacks, many high-ranking officials, including Iranian le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, were killed.

According to Iranian officials, the death toll from the US-Israel attacks has exceeded 1,348, and the number of injured has surpassed 17,000.
